深入解析,如何有效利用网络漏洞进行网站攻击
在当今数字时代,网络安全已成为保障互联网健康运行的关键因素之一,随着技术的不断发展和应用范围的不断扩大,许多企业和个人网站都面临着来自内部或外部的攻击风险,利用网站漏洞进行攻击的行为尤为引人关注,本文将探讨如何有效地识别、利用并防范这些潜在的安全威胁。
什么是网络漏洞?
网络漏洞是指由于软件设计缺陷、配置不当或其他原因,在一定程度上允许未授权用户访问系统资源或执行恶意操作,常见的漏洞类型包括SQL注入、跨站脚本(XSS)、跨站请求伪造(CSRF)等,黑客通过发现并利用这些漏洞,可以获取敏感信息、控制服务器甚至篡改数据,从而对网站造成严重影响。
如何有效利用漏洞进行攻击
-
研究与分析:需要对目标网站进行全面的研究,理解其架构、安全策略以及可能存在的漏洞,这一步骤通常由专业的渗透测试团队完成,他们拥有丰富的经验和工具,能够高效地定位到关键的漏洞点。
-
利用漏洞:一旦找到漏洞,就可以利用它们来实现特定的目标,通过SQL注入攻击数据库中的敏感信息;或者通过XSS漏洞来窃取用户的个人信息。
-
隐蔽行动:为了减少被发现的风险,攻击者可能会采取一些手段来隐藏自己的活动痕迹,比如使用代理服务、伪装IP地址、加密通信等。
-
持续监测与防护:面对已经发生的攻击事件,及时进行响应和恢复工作至关重要,应建立一套完善的防御体系,定期更新软件版本,加强安全培训,并部署防火墙、入侵检测系统等技术措施以提高系统的整体安全性。
如何防范网络漏洞攻击
-
加强安全意识教育:提高员工和技术人员的安全意识是预防网络攻击的第一道防线,定期开展安全培训,使每个人都能认识到网络攻击的危害性。
-
实施严格的身份验证机制:采用多因素认证等方式确保只有合法用户才能访问敏感区域。
-
定期更新和打补丁:保持操作系统、应用程序和其他软件的最新状态对于抵御新出现的漏洞至关重要。
-
实施安全审计和监控:利用日志记录功能监控所有系统活动,及时发现异常行为并迅速采取应对措施。
-
使用专门的抗DDoS工具:如果网站经常遭受大规模流量攻击,可以考虑使用专业的抗DDoS服务来减轻压力。
网络环境复杂多变,任何企业都无法完全避免受到攻击的可能性,建立健全的网络安全管理体系和多层次的安全防护策略显得尤为重要,通过对网络漏洞的有效利用,不仅可以提升自身竞争力,还能为保护国家及公众利益做出贡献。